Welcome to Redwood Curtain Brewing Company

Redwood Curtain Brewing Company, nestled in Arcata, California, offers a unique experience for beer enthusiasts and food lovers alike. Established in 2010, this family-owned brewery features a robust selection of flavorful brews inspired by European traditions, including Belgian and German varieties. Guests can enjoy a spacious and lively atmosphere, complete with indoor and outdoor seating, complemented by delightful offerings from a nearby food truck. Regular patrons appreciate the welcoming service and vibrant vibe, making it a popular spot for socializing. Whether you're there for a refreshing flight or a hearty burger, Redwood Curtain promises a memorable outing for all.

Quality/Quantity - Sprechen Sie Deutsch IPA, Dusseldorf Altbier & Agnostic Abbey - Wow, their beers are SO good. Flavorful and strong. European inspired flavors - Belgian, German, barrel aged. See website. Atmosphere - Decent size brewery. Food truck in the rear, not sure if it is part of the brewery. Small food menu, see picture. Interesting art in the bathrooms. I believe 3 separate stalls...? Plenty of private parking, I believe they own most, if not all, of the buildings here. Small game section, but we got here late so there were no kids tonight. Open 7 days a week from 11am to 10pm. We closed the place on a Tuesday; again, speaks well of the business. Live music on certain days, see website. Service - 5 stars. The two ladies really did a great job handling ALL the customers. And it was crazy busy especially for a Tuesday. Full house. Speaks well on the beers. Lots of different promotions, see pictures. Price - $6.50 to $7 a beer, plus generous tips. Owner Comments - Congrats on your success since 2010 and for being family owned also. I will be a regular customer every time I am in Eureka.
